Thank you for your inquiry! The Insignia™ Amplified Ultra-Thin Indoor HDTV Antenna comes with a built-in ultra-flexible 10-foot coaxial cable, which is a standard RG-6 type coaxial cable. The diameter of an RG-6 cable is typically about 6.86 mm (0.27 inches). If you're looking to connect this antenna to a USB port on your TV (which is uncommon for signal input), you would need a coaxial-to-USB TV tuner adapter, not just a cable. These adapters convert the antenna signal into a format that can be processed by a device with USB input, usually for use with a computer or media box—not directly with most TVs.
